per hobie website:
  • Length: 13' 5" / 4.09 m
  • Width: 28.5" / 0.72 m
  • MirageDrive® Weight: 6.6 lbs / 3 kg
  • Hull Weight: 58 lbs / 26.3 kg
  • Capacity: 350 lbs / 159 kg
  • Crew: 1
Features

  • MirageDrive
  • Twist and Stow Rudder
  • Adjustable High Back Padded Seat w/ Inflatable Lumbar Support
  • Two-Piece Paddle w/ On-Hull Storage
  • Large Covered Bow Hatch
  • Sail Mount
  • Two Molded-In Rod Holders
  • Rear Cargo Area w/ Bungee® Tie Downs
  • Two 8” Twist and Seal Hatches w/ Gear Bucket
  • Two Mesh-Covered Stowage Pockets
